A modified ant colony system for solving the travelling salesman problem with time windows

被引:69
|
作者
Cheng, Chi-Bin
Mao, Chun-Pin
机构
[1] Tamkang Univ, Dept Informat Management, Tamsui, Taipei County, Taiwan
[2] AU Optron Corp, Cell Mfg Deptd, Taichung, Taiwan
关键词
ant colony optimization (ACO); travelling salesman problem with time windows (TSPTW); meta-heuristic; nature-inspired algorithm;
D O I
10.1016/j.mcm.2006.11.035
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
The travelling salesman problem with time windows (TSPTW) involves finding the minimum cost tour in which all cities are visited exactly once within their requested time windows. This problem has a number of important practical applications, including scheduling and routing. The problem is regarded as NP-complete, and hence traditional optimization algorithms are inefficient when applied to solve larger scale TSPTW problems. Consequently, the development of approximation algorithms has received considerable attention in recent years. Ant colony optimization (ACO), inspired by the foraging behaviour of real ants, is one of the most attractive approximation algorithms. Accordingly, this study develops a modified ant algorithm, named ACS-TSPTW, based on the ACO technique to solve the TSPTW. Two local heuristics are embedded in the ACS-TSPTW algorithm to manage the time-window constraints of the problem. The numerical results obtained for a series of benchmark problem instances confirm that the performance of the ACS-TSPTW is comparable to that of ACS-Time, an existing ACO scheme for solving the TSPTW problem. (C) 2007 Elsevier Ltd. All rights reserved.
引用
收藏
页码:1225 / 1235
页数:11
相关论文
共 50 条
  • [31] A Modified Ant Colony Algorithm for Traveling Salesman Problem
    Wei, X.
    Han, L.
    Hong, L.
    INTERNATIONAL JOURNAL OF COMPUTERS COMMUNICATIONS & CONTROL, 2014, 9 (05) : 633 - 643
  • [32] Solving Dynamic Traveling Salesman Problem with Ant Colony Communities
    Sieminski, Andrzej
    COMPUTATIONAL COLLECTIVE INTELLIGENCE, ICCCI 2017, PT I, 2017, 10448 : 277 - 287
  • [33] Application of a Modified Ant Colony Imitation Algorithm for the Traveling Salesman Problem with Time Windows When Designing an Intelligent Assistant
    Kuznetsova, Larisa
    Zhigalov, Arthur
    Yanishevskaya, Natalia
    Parfenov, Denis
    Bolodurina, Irina
    ADVANCES IN INTELLIGENT SYSTEMS, COMPUTER SCIENCE AND DIGITAL ECONOMICS, 2020, 1127 : 346 - 355
  • [34] Improved ant colony algorithm for solving vehicle routing problem with time windows
    Li, Lin
    Liu, Shi-Xin
    Tang, Jia-Fu
    Kongzhi yu Juece/Control and Decision, 2010, 25 (09): : 1379 - 1383
  • [35] Ant colonies for the travelling salesman problem
    Dorigo, M
    Gambardella, LM
    BIOSYSTEMS, 1997, 43 (02) : 73 - 81
  • [36] Multi-type ant colony system for solving the multiple traveling salesman problem
    Costa Salas, Yasel Jose
    Abreu Ledon, Rene
    Coello Machado, Norge Isaias
    Nowe, Ann
    REVISTA TECNICA DE LA FACULTAD DE INGENIERIA UNIVERSIDAD DEL ZULIA, 2012, 35 (03): : 311 - 320
  • [37] Novel Ant Colony Optimization for Solving Traveling Salesman Problem in Congested Transportation System
    Hong, Zixuan
    Bian, Fuling
    PACIIA: 2008 PACIFIC-ASIA WORKSHOP ON COMPUTATIONAL INTELLIGENCE AND INDUSTRIAL APPLICATION, VOLS 1-3, PROCEEDINGS, 2008, : 1093 - +
  • [38] An Ant Colony Optimization Method for Prize-collecting Traveling Salesman Problem with Time Windows
    Shi, Xiaohu
    Wang, Liupu
    Zhou, You
    Liang, Yanchun
    ICNC 2008: FOURTH INTERNATIONAL CONFERENCE ON NATURAL COMPUTATION, VOL 7, PROCEEDINGS, 2008, : 480 - 484
  • [39] High Performance Ant Colony Optimizer (HPACO) for Travelling Salesman Problem (TSP)
    Sahana, Sudip Kumar
    Jain, Aruna
    ADVANCES IN SWARM INTELLIGENCE, PT1, 2014, 8794 : 165 - 172
  • [40] An Ant Colony Optimization Based Memetic Algorithm for the Dynamic Travelling Salesman Problem
    Mavrovouniotis, Michalis
    Mueller, Felipe Martins
    Yang, Shengxiang
    GECCO'15: PROCEEDINGS OF THE 2015 G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, 2015, : 49 - 56